SpaceX IPO: When Will the Spacecraft Begin?

The question of when the aerospace firm will go public has been a subject of intense interest for years. While Elon the CEO has repeatedly suggested that an IPO is likely, the schedule remains unclear. Elements such as the current financial landscape, SpaceX's earnings report, and the visionary's priorities all play a role in determining the future plan. Some experts think a stock market debut could take place within the subsequent years, while different analysts anticipate a longer wait before shares become available to the retail market.

SpaceX Stock: A Deep Examination into the Assessment Mystery

The question of how to value SpaceX remains a significant hurdle for investors . The company's private status restricts direct public market access , forcing experts to rely on benchmark sales and projections that are often highly speculative . Calculations vary significantly, spanning from several billions of dollars , largely dependent on presuppositions regarding anticipated expansion and earnings . The lack of budgetary openness further complicates the scenario , making a definitive evaluation incredibly tough. Particular contend SpaceX's innovative dominance and opportunity in {space travel and internet services warrant a premium valuation , while others advise against wildly bullish projections given the inherent dangers of the industry .

SpaceX Shares: Can Private ownership Continue Eternally?

The issue of SpaceX’s future and the possibility of public access has ignited considerable speculation. Currently, the enterprise remains privately controlled by Elon Musk and a small group of investors . Can this model realistically persist indefinitely ? Regulatory pressure , the escalating desire for exits among early investors, and the potential of anticipated challenges all pose substantial risks to the current state . While Musk has consistently indicated his preference to keep SpaceX private, the economic realities of growing such a massive operation could ultimately force a alteration in ownership . The potential scenarios range from a complete acquisition by a larger corporation to a strategically managed public sale – though the latter would represent a major departure from Musk’s stated plans.

SpaceX Valuation: Reaching for the Stars or Overhyped?

The estimated worth remains a hot topic in the financial world. Some contend that its sky-high price is justified by disruptive advances in launch development, growing commercial agreements, and future plans for lunar exploration. However, critics challenge whether the expectations are sustainable, highlighting the high uncertainties involved with space travel and the company's reliance on public subsidies.
